The Departed wins best film Oscar

ess Trust of India / Los Angeles February 26, 2007
| The mob saga, The Departed, won the best-picture Academy Award - a triumph for a homegrown American film - in an evening that featured the most internationally diverse field of nominees in the history of Hollywood's highest honours. |
| Martin Scorsese finally won the best director award - an accolade that has eluded him throughout his illustrious career - for The Departed after five previous losses. Forest Whitaker won the best actor Oscar for his performance in The Last King of Scotland in which the soft-spoken actor played an uncharacteristically flamboyant role as Ugandan dictator Idi Amin. Helen Mirren won the best actress for her portrayal in The Queen. The following is a list of winners in the major categories at the 79th annual Academy Awards: Best Picture: The Departed Best Actor in a Leading Role: Forest Whitaker for The Last King of Scotland Best Actress in a Leading Role: Helen Mirren for The Queen Best Director: Martin Scorsese for The Departed Best Actor in a Supporting Role: Alan Arkin for Little Miss Sunshine Best Actress in a Supporting Role: Jennifer Hudson for Dreamgirls Best Foreign-Language Film: The Lives of Others (Germany) Best Animated Feature Film: Happy Feet Best Adapted Screenplay: The Departed (William Monahan) Best Original Screenplay: Little Miss Sunshine (Michael Arndt) Best Documentary: An Inconvenient Truth |
